2003 Jaguar XJ vs. 1994 Jaguar XJ6
To start off, 2003 Jaguar XJ is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Jaguar XJ6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Jaguar XJ6 would be higher. At 4,195 cc (8 cylinders), 2003 Jaguar XJ is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Jaguar XJ (294 HP @ 6100 RPM) has 78 more horse power than 1994 Jaguar XJ6. (216 HP @ 5100 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Jaguar XJ should accelerate faster than 1994 Jaguar XJ6.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Jaguar XJ (411 Nm @ 4100 RPM) has 109 more torque (in Nm) than 1994 Jaguar XJ6. (302 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2003 Jaguar XJ will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1994 Jaguar XJ6.
Compare all specifications:
2003 Jaguar XJ | 1994 Jaguar XJ6 | |
Make | Jaguar | Jaguar |
Model | XJ | XJ6 |
Year Released | 2003 | 1994 |
Body Type | Sedan |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4195 cc | 3238 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 294 HP | 216 HP |
Engine RPM | 6100 RPM | 5100 RPM |
Torque | 411 Nm | 302 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4100 RPM | 4500 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 86 mm | 91 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 90.3 mm | 83 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 11.0:1 | 10.0:1 |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Length | 5090 mm | 5030 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1870 mm | 2080 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1450 mm | 1310 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3040 mm | 2880 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 85 L | 81 L |
